Job Description - Sales Enablement Specialist

Description

JOB SUMMARY:

The Sales Enablement Specialist supports Midmark’s sales organization across all business units by providing operational, proposal, and process support that enables sales teams to execute efficiently and effectively. This role coordinates proposal template development, manages sales tools and resources, and facilitates cross-functional collaboration to ensure accurate and timely delivery of sales support. The position focuses on improving sales processes, supporting customer and internal requests, and driving consistency across sales operations. Performs work under general supervision.

 

ESSENTIAL/PRIMARY DUTIES:

  • Provides sales enablement and operational support to sales teams including tools, resources, and process guidance

  • Supports preparation and coordination of bids, proposals, and sales documentation across all business units

  • Collaborates with sales, marketing, pricing, and operations teams to gather inputs for customer-facing materials and sales support assets

  • Develops and maintains proposal templates, content libraries, and standard response documentation

  • Helps coordinate timelines, inputs and deliverables to ensure timely and accurate submission of proposals and sales materials

  • Supports CRM data quality, process compliance, reporting and user adoption through guidance, follow-up, and administrative support as needed.

  • Responds to internal and external inquiries related to products, proposals, and sales support materials

  • Supports development, implementation, and training of sales tools and technologies

  • Maintains reference materials, documentation, and sales enablement content for consistency across teams

  • Partners cross-functionally to improve sales processes, workflows, and efficiencies

  • Tracks and reports on proposal activity, sales support metrics, and process effectiveness

  • Ensures alignment of sales support activities with organizational goals, field needs and customer requirements

 

SECONDARY DUTIES:

  • Participates in cross-functional meetings, projects, and process improvement initiatives

  • Assists with onboarding and training of teammates on sales tools, processes, and proposal development

  • Supports events, customer engagements, and internal initiatives as needed

  • Other duties, as needed

 

EDUCATION and/or EXPERIENCE:

B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, or related field, and 2-4 years of relevant experience in sales support, sales operations, proposal coordination, or related field, or equivalent combination of education and experience.

 

COMPETENCY and/or SKILL: 

  • Solid working knowledge of CRM systems and sales methodology and process 

  • Solid working knowledge of proposal development and coordination processes

  • Strong written and verbal communication skills

  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ail

  • 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ines simultaneously

  • Solid working knowledge of cross-functional collaboration

  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ite

  • Ability to analyze data and support reporting needs

  • Adaptability and ability to support evolving sales processes and tools

 

SUPERVISORY RESPONSIBILITIES: 

  • No supervisory responsibilities
